活体家兔肺脏强度的实验观察

摘    要:本研究是用向家兔肺内充气的方法观察30只活体家兔呼吸器官的压—容特性及肺损伤的程度。实验中用压力传感器测量气管内压力,用全身体积描记法测量肺—胸容积。实验结果表明,家兔呼吸器官的充放气曲线有三种类型,这与肺损伤的程度有关。充气压—容曲线呈S形,肺破裂时形成钝峰。充气压为750~800mmH_2O时,多数肺有重度肺气肿及广泛性出血,甚至肺破裂使家兔死亡,故确定此值为兔肺破裂强度值。充气压为650~700mmH_2O时,无一例肺破裂,只有小灶性出血及轻度肺气肿,故确定此值为兔肺生理耐限值。

AN EXPERIMENTAL STUDY ON THE STRENGTH OF THE LUNGS OF LIVING RABBITS

Abstract:The pressure-volume characteristics and damage of lungs of 30 living rabbits were studied with inflating th,e lungs with oxygen,pressure transducers and whole body plethysmography. The results showed that there were three types of inflation and deflation curves in rabbit respiratory organs, and they were in relation with pulmonary injury. The inflation pressure-volume curves were S-shaped. The rupture of lungs was characterized with a blunt wave. The intrapulmonary pressure of 750-800mmH2O was considered to be the rupture value, because most lungs inflated showed serious em-pnysema and extensile hemorrhage and the animal might die of lung rupture in this pressure range. The intrapulmonary pressure of 650-700mmH2O was considered to be the physiological limit, because no single lung rupture occurred, but only light emphysema and minimal hemorrhage.
